If you want to get an education on a limited budget, consider going to a community college for two years before transferring to a different universities. You will find that community colleges are cheaper than other schools and your credits will transfer as long as you complete your general education before transferring.

Study during the day. It is best to study when you are awake and at your most alert. Studying at night or when you are already fatigued can lead to you spending more time than is usually necessary to comprehend something. Studying while you are wide awake will help you retain information faster and more easily.

When you are deciding on where to sit in class, try to avoid your friends and stay near the front of the class. This can reduce your chances for unnecessary socializing and can help you to focus during the teachers lecture. Also, this will show your professor that you mean business and are an active participant.

If you feel your schedule can handle it, take an additional class during each semester. Many students can easily handle the average class load, which means that adding in one more class will be a minor burden at best. This can allow you to shorten your time in college enough to graduate a little earlier.

If you have kids, you may not want to live on campus. This may not be the case. Many colleges offer family housing. They know that not every student is fresh out of high school. But be sure to ask early on about family housing; it could fill up fast.

If you are having trouble making friends on campus, get involved in a club or two. Find any organized activity that you are interested in, and you will automatically be spending time with other students who share at least one of your passions. It can be helpful to have friends who are fellow students but not your immediate classmates.

Do not get involved with student government until your second year. Freshman are unlikely to be taken very seriously. It is also useful to spend your first year developing positions and opinions on campus matters.

Make sure you completely understand the grading policy for every class you take. While some professors may use a straight scoring scale, others may give grades based on a curve. By understanding the expectations of your professor, you have a better chance to achieve the grade you need for graduation.
